The layout of diversion tunnels of Wudongde Hydropower Station can be described as"2 left 3 right, 4 lower 1 high-er, 4 larger and 1 smaller". Especially for No. 3 and 4 tunnels at right bank, because the upstream section is located in thin dol-omite stratum characterized as broken, fissure developed, and moreover the stratum strike intersects with the tunnel axis with small-angle, so the monitored displacement increased after the supporting construction, failures were found at arch spandrel and side wall in part of the tunnel sections. Dynamic conversion calculation are carried out for the diversion tunnel by numerical anal-ysis, based on the conversion results, comprehensive reinforced measures were taken to tackle the unstable problems, such as steel truss arch, pre-consolidated grouting, pre-stress anchor bolt, anchor bar pile and anchor cable. The reinforced effects of these measures were validated by subsequent monitoring after the excavation construction.关键词
